Runbook: account recovery for Keyturn, our secrets-rotation utility. New folks: if a rotation job fails mid-run, the operator account may auto-lock to prevent partial writes. First, confirm the job state is "halted" in the Keyturn dashboard, then request a recovery session from the on-call lead. The recovery flow prompts for the team passphrase before re-enabling rotation; never paste it into chat. For the current cycle, the passphrase is:

vault phrase of fajef-yaduf = zorox-gorael-oliael-sorax-ulador-sorius

## Chalkwheel Solver — Environments

Quick notes for on-call: Chalkwheel crunches school timetables overnight, so most pages land between 02:00 and 05:00. Staging mirrors prod but uses the tiny Fenbrook Academy dataset, so don't trust its runtimes. If the solver stalls, restart the worker pool before anything else. The active settings for each environment are listed below.

config for bahop-baduf:
[kasion]
team = lamath
access_code = ac_d807e5
host = kasion.paliqcloud.corp
port = 4000
owner = julix.tamvan
peer = frair.qorvelsoft.local

Ticket: Deep-link routes dropped on cold start in Larkspan SDK. When a plugin registers a custom scheme after the host app of Fennelwick resumes from a killed state, the router in Larkspan 4.2 silently discards the intent instead of queuing it. Plugin authors should verify their route tables are registered in onAttach, not onResume, until the patch lands. We can reproduce this reliably on mid-tier devices. The failing run is identified by the token below.

trace token, bafog-kagap: htk21_9518085d52581cf852721